Some say that Hera was her mother.

Other legends say that she was born when Uranus was castrated by his son Cronus. Cronus threw his severed genitals into the sea, and from the aphros (sea foam) arose Aphrodite.

As goddess of love and lust, she had a lot of children. I put details only by the most well-known.

Anteros

Beroe

Deimos

Eros--minor god of love, also known as Cupid, husband of Psyche, twin of Himeros

Himeros--minor god of lust, twin of Eros

Harmonia

Hermaphroditos

Iakkhos

Peitho--not all stories agree that she was Aphrodite's daughter; most call her the daughter of Oceanus and Tethys.

Phobos--god of panic

Priapos

Rhodos--goddess of the island Rhodes, wife of Helios

Aeneas--led Trojans in the Trojan war, founded Rome

Astynoos

Eryx

Herophilos or Herophile--prophetess

Lyros
